The Madisonian
Winterset, Iowa
Wednesday, November 10, 1897Mrs. George Clark was seized with a stroke of paralysis in Mr. Walker Garnett's store on Thursday of last week, and has not been able to speak or to move since.
________________________The Madisonian
Winterset, Iowa
Wednesday, November 17, 1897.Obit: the following statement was written by Mrs. Clark herself, January 12, 1895:
" Nancy Nelson Clark was born April 10, 1824, in Harrison County, Ohio. When 8 years old moved with her parents to Guernsey County. Embraced religion when young, united with the Associate church in Cambridge, the county seat of Guernsey County; married George Clark in 1845; came with her husband to Madison County, Iowa in 1859, gave birth to 11 children, 7 sons and 4 daughters, of whom 7 are living at this time; has been a member of the United Presbyterian church ever since the Associate and Associate Reformed churches united."
